**Job Overview**:
This creative, project-driven role provides an exciting variety of work, including private gardens and prestigious show gardens. You’ll collaborate closely with our Lead Garden Designer to develop proposals that delight clients, add value to their properties, and enrich the surrounding environment. Our goal is to create innovative planting schemes and bespoke green spaces that reflect each client’s personal style and needs.

**Key Responsibilities**:

- **Collaborative Design Work**: Work closely with the Lead Designer to develop appealing garden designs that fulfil client briefs.
- **Site Assessment and Analysis**: Conduct thorough surveys of spaces, taking measurements and assessing factors like sunlight, shade, soil conditions, and surrounding architecture.
- **Concept Development**: Create cohesive mood boards and detailed design concepts that balance aesthetic appeal with functionality.
- **Technical Drawings and 3D Visualisation**: Produce accurate technical drawings and 3D renders, including layout plans, sectional elevations, construction drawings, and perspective views, to clearly communicate ideas to clients.
- **Planting Plans and Sourcing**: Develop comprehensive planting plans, source plants from specialist nurseries, manage orders, coordinate smooth deliveries, and oversee plant setting out on-site.
- **Project Execution**: Lead the final stages of planting and oversee project implementation, ensuring each garden is completed to the highest standards.
- **Marketing and Promotion**: Assist with marketing activities to attract new clients to our garden design services, supporting promotional efforts for show gardens as well.
